Asp进阶实战:站长高效开发与性能优化秘籍

Asp(Active Server Pages)作为早期的服务器端脚本技术,虽然在现代开发中已被更先进的框架取代,但其在特定场景下仍有应用价值。对于站长而言,掌握Asp进阶技巧能显著提升开发效率和网站性能。

优化Asp代码结构是提高性能的关键。避免在页面中频繁调用数据库查询,可以将重复使用的数据缓存到Application或Session对象中。同时,合理使用Server.Execute和Server.Transfer方法,减少不必要的页面加载时间。

使用ADO(ActiveX Data Objects)时,应尽量减少对数据库的直接操作,通过存储过程或预编译语句来提高安全性与执行效率。•关闭不必要的数据库连接,防止资源泄露,也是优化的重要环节。

在网页布局方面,合理利用Asp的Include指令,将公共部分如导航栏、页脚等提取为独立文件,不仅便于维护,还能提升页面加载速度。同时,压缩输出内容,去除多余的空格和注释,也能有效减少传输数据量。

建议图AI生成,仅供参考

网站安全同样不可忽视。通过过滤用户输入、限制文件上传类型、设置合适的权限控制,可以有效防止常见的Web攻击。Asp内置的Request对象提供了丰富的数据获取方式,但需谨慎处理可能存在的恶意输入。

对于站长来说,持续学习新技术并结合Asp的实际应用场景,能够实现高效开发与稳定运行的双重目标。合理规划项目架构,注重代码可读性与可维护性,是长期运营网站的核心。

dawei

【声明】:济南站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复